What are the responsibilities and job description for the Quality Control Assistant Manager position at FCC (Adams) LLC?
Role
Support Quality Control with effective front-line management of the department’s operations and workforce. Working to effectively countermeasure all in house and supplier related quality issues.
Responsibilities
- Assist management in formulating and executing an effective business plan for the QC department.
- Assist QC supervisors in overseeing the day-to-day activities for all QC associates to uphold compliance to standards and to ensure efficient and thorough execution of tasks. Confirm associates’ outputs before submission to management as needed.
- Assist QC supervisors in ensuring that proper training material, training plans, and competency confirmation are in place for all QC associates. Provide associates with on-going feedback on technical and professional subjects to promote continuous growth.
- Directly support internal non-conformance activities as needed, including Gemba investigations. Support QC associates and the subject departments in moving non-conformances forward to closure promptly.
- Maintain an extensive understanding of the production processes and quality controls. Work with subject departments to propose and implement quality improvements to the process.
- Complete reports for customers, including 8D, capability, etc. as required by customers.
- Communicate with customers and suppliers on issues related to quality, including occasional travel to customer locations. Estimated 1 day per month and 0-2 nights per trip.
- Directly support implementing initial containment for quality issues.
- Review and approve abnormal tags. Share responsibility with the subject department to determine appropriate abnormal part disposition and to ensure prompt execute disposition in accordance with company policy.
- Review and approve sorts for quality related issues. Share responsibility with the subject department to ensure that sorts are completed in accordance with company policy.
- Review and approve new gauge validation as assigned by management.
- Oversee major gauge and QA machine issues and provide technical support at needed.
- Assist with disciplinary actions as needed.
- Maintain productive relationships and lead a positive work environment that promotes excellence, teamwork, and growth.
- Manage direct-reports’ timeclock, overtime, and vacation time.
- Comply with all IATF 16949 and ISO 14001 systems to ensure a quality product. Maintain a safe, clean working environment.
- Additional projects assigned by management.
Preferred Qualifications and Education Requirements
- 4-year degree in industrial technology, metrology, or related field or equivalent work experience.
- 5-6 years of experience in automotive manufacturing industry or related field
- Six-sigma greenbelt
- Certified Quality Engineer (CQE)
Preferred Skills/Experience
- Management and team building
- Problem solving (Shainin, six-sigma, 8D, 5-Why)
- ISO 9001 / IATF 16949
- SPC (Statistical Process Control)
- Gauge MSA (Measurement System Analysis)
- PFMEA (Process Failure Mode and Effects Analysis) and control plans
- Computer Skills: Minitab, Excel, PowerPoint, typing
- Technical writing
- Effective communication with customers and suppliers
- Effective communication with all management and associates
